Transaction

3df28903ed2996a68d6d0a9dfea253a50eae8dd60e70d2fe69c8a3e6046cf44a
482,416 confirmations
Timestamp
1488185523
Block454,961
Fee649,748 sats
Fee rate11 sats/vB
view on mempool.space

Inputs & Outputs

Inputs